Full Professorship in Computer Networks

Vienna University of Technology (Technische Universität Wien) – Institute of Computer Engineering

About TU Wien

TU Wien is Austria’s largest institution of research and higher education in the fields of technology and natural sciences. With over 26,000 students and more than 4000 scientists, research, teaching and learning dedicated to the advancement of science and technology have been conducted here for more than 200 years, guided by the motto “Technology for People”. As a driver of innovation, TU Wien fosters close collaboration with business and industry and contributes to the prosperity of society.

Position

At the Institute of Computer Engineering of the Faculty of Informatics at TU Wien, the position of a University Professor (all genders) for the specialist field of “Computer Networks” with permanent (full-time) contractual employment is expected to be filled as of October 1, 2025.

This professorship position is regulated by § 98 of the 2002 Universities Act (UG), and has been allocated in TU Wien’s development plan to the focal area Information & Communication Technology.

Your profile

The Faculty of Informatics, one of the eight faculties at the TU Wien, is among the top ranked faculties of Informatics in Europe, with more than 70 professors on all career levels and a strong focus on research excellence. The main areas of research include Computer Engineering, Logic and Computation, Visual Computing & Human-Centered Technology, as well as Information Systems Engineering.

The open position forms the core of an independent research group within the Institute of Computer Engineering in the Faculty of Informatics, with the opportunity to also contribute to our well-established collaboration with the Faculty of Electrical Engineering and Information Technology.

The successful candidate will have an outstanding research and teaching record in the field of Computer Networks with particular emphasis to at least two of the following research topics:

  • Networking architectures and protocols
  • Networked cyber-physical systems
  • Wireless Communication Systems
  • Wireless Sensor Networks
  • Intelligent networks, networking automation
  • Network functions virtualization
  • Software-defined networking
  • AI in networking
  • Network analytics
  • Dependability, security and robustness
  • Quality of service
  • Network performance and scalability
  • Real-time in networking/Time sensitive network

Besides research, the duties of a Full Professor at the TU Wien include graduate and undergraduate teaching (in English and German) as well as contributing to usual management and faculty service tasks.
